    Abstract: Novel tools and techniques are provided for implementing global Internet Protocol management system (“GIMS”) for monitoring network devices for fault management. In various embodiments, a computing system may receive a first alert associated with a first device among layer 2 and/or layer 3 devices disposed in a plurality of networks; may collect first alert data and/or first device data; may store the first alert together with the collected first alert data and/or first device data as first consolidated alert data in a first database; may perform, using an enrichment system, enrichment of the first alert, by retrieving first enrichment data from one or more second databases and adding the first enrichment data to the first consolidated alert data in the first database; and may send the first consolidated alert data to a fault management system for display to a user to facilitate addressing of the first alert by the user.

    Abstract: An integer division circuit includes a first bit-shifting circuit configured to shift the bits of a dividend to produce a normalized dividend. The circuit also includes a second bit-shifting circuit configured to shift the bits of a divisor to produce a normalized divisor. A divider tree circuit is configured to divide the normalized dividend by the normalized divisor to produce a normalized quotient. The circuit further includes a third bit-shifting circuit configured to shift the bits of the normalized quotient to produce a quotient.

    Abstract: The present invention is directed to use of electrospinning, i.e. the process of making polymer nanofibers from either a solution or melt under electrical forces, to prepare stable, solid dispersions of amorphous drugs in polymer nanofibers. The present invention is also directed to the process of making solid dispersions of amorphous forms and compositions of rosiglitazone and its pharmaceutically acceptable salts.
